Warning: don’t be fooled by the name ‘Bean N’ Bagel Café.’

Though the eatery on Route 25 in Calverton currently offers a variety of foods well beyond those in the restaurant’s title, the Bean N’ Bagel will soon be offering even more: specifically, pizza.

The popular Route 25 business will start serving a full lineup of handmade pizza beginning Feb. 24, co-owner Joanne Leibold said Wednesday, and will also extend its hours to accommodate customers.

“We close the store at 3 o’clock now and there’s still a lot of life left at that time of day,” she said of the store’s decision to start serving pizza. “People are still trying to get in the store at 3 o’clock. We wanted to do something else.”

Ms. Leibold said all pizza will be made on-site by her husband, John, and will include specialty pies like chicken marsala, taco and buffalo chicken. Calzones and heroes will also be available, she said, and a breakfast pizza with scrambled eggs, meat and cheese is in the works.

In celebration of March Madness, Ms. Leibold said, customers will be able to pick up a large cheese pie and two-liter bottle of soda for $8.

“We plan on offering something different every month,” she said.

Beginning Feb. 24, Bean and Bagel Café will stay open until 8 p.m. Monday through Thursday and until 9 p.m. Friday and Saturday, Ms. Leibold said. The café will not serve pizza on Sunday and will be open from 6 a.m. to 2 p.m.

“We’re going to preserve our family time Sundays,” she said.
